Cassia tora and Cassia obstusifolia, Family: Caesalpiniaceae

Both species are weeds: grow all over the India, mostly in forests, Wastelands. Germination and growing are monsoon rain dependent, harvested during year end (October to March).

No application of fertilizers and pesticides, no human intervention, no deforestation, Self sustaining crop.

Sourcing of seeds is subjected to 100% quality check (Each sack is sampled for acceptance approval).

Seeds are thermo-mechanically manipulated to extract gum (Splits). The byproduct of the extraction (Meal) is a protein and fat resource for use to improve nutritional value in feeds.
